    Requirements

    Qualifications: National Senior Certificate plus an appropriate Degree or equivalent qualification at NQF level 6. A valid driver’s license. Experience: Three (3) years’ experience below middle management (Assistant Director)/ middle management level. Experience in rendering service in the Executive Authority’s Office environment will be an added advantage. Knowledge: Broad knowledge and understanding of the functional areas covered by the executive authority’s portfolio. Proven management competencies. Working knowledge of the political and parliamentary processes in South Africa. Knowledge of Public Service Regulations. Skills: Computer Literacy (MS Word, Excel, PowerPoint), Problem Solving, Analytical skills, Good Communication skills (written and verbal), Interpersonal Skills, Presentation Skills, Report Writing skills, Conflict resolution skills. Good planning and organizing skills. Ability to work under pressure.

    Duties

    Manage the administrative and coordination activities within the office of the executive authority. Develop, implement and maintain systems, registers and databases to monitor and manage the flow of documents to, from and within the office of the executive authority. Compile correspondence, submissions and cabinet memoranda as required. Provide comments on submissions to be submitted to the executive authority for consideration. Coordinate the procurement and maintenance of equipment and administer the budget in the office of the executive authority. Provide logistical support in the office of the executive authority. Develop, implement and maintain a filing system for the office of the executive authority. Manage the registry of the office of the executive authority. Ensure that documents are classified in accordance with the MIS prescripts and are handled in accordance with their classification. Liaise with internal and external role players with regard to matters relating to the portfolio of the executive authority. Brief the Director: MEC Support on matters with regard to the executive authority’s portfolio on the agenda of Cabinet/executive council. Liaise with senior managers in the institutions within the executive authority’s portfolio. Co-ordinate the activities of the executive authority’s office. Render a Cabinet/executive council support service to the executive authority. Coordinate and facilitate the distribution of memoranda to Cabinet/executive council members. Coordinate and facilitate the distribution of documents and submissions to the relevant legislature and standing/portfolio committees. Keep record of decisions of Cabinet/executive council and alert the Director: MEC Support and executive authority of actions to be taken and due dates. Supervise employees.
